Because We Shouldn't Have To Open Hotel Room Curtains By Hand

September 24, 2009 at 8:58 AM | by | Comments (0)

The "remote control" found in the rooms at Encore and Wynn in Las Vegas.

If you listen to the people who make remote controls and motors for curtains, apparently it's becoming essential to have motorized drapes in your hotel room. This is a fact we hadn't realized yet, but we admit, we're kind of lazy, and perhaps there should be more of them.

According to the gang at LEG Motorized Systems (with a name like that, will they motorize our legs next?), motorizing bits of a hotel room and adding remote controls for their operation is a big trend in hotels at the moment. They've done work for the Mandarin Oriental Miami, for example, motorizing the drapes which then part, at the push of a button, to show you views of Miami Beach or of the skyline.

And in news that will make you feel better about yourself as you contemplate a breakfast room service menu in bed, having motorized drapes in the rooms is not just about being lazy.
